Dust, Static, and Plastic



Finally, after all these years, we have the chance to bring to you, the full album, free on the internet. Dust, Static, and Plastic was Josh Virgin's greatest achievement as a producer of underground, conscious, downbeat hip-hop and trip-hop music.

Technically, the album was released on Eye Q, a British imprint, in 1999, but most of the mixing, vocal production, and pre-production was done in Saint Paul and Minneapolis, Minnesota, under the creative direction of Butterbeat Records execs and family like Josh Virgin, Matt Rush, Ron Basques, Jason Heinrichs, and Patty Virgin.

Not to discount the work that was done in England. The post production, and the mastering for vinyl, in particular, were above and beyond the standards of the time, and even in this post golden era mp3 compressed format, the pop, hiss, and warm analog width of the original recordings can still be felt.
